Police charge two after drugs and cash valued at $53,000 seized at Dubbo

A man and woman will face court after police seized $17,000 in cash and $36,000 worth of drugs following a search warrant in the state's Central West at the weekend.

About 8.30pm on Saturday (12 March 2022), officers attached to Orana Mid-Western Police District executed a search warrant at a home in Linda Drive, Dubbo.

Police located and seized $17,000 in cash, white crystal substance believed to be methylamphetamine, mobile phones, suboxone strips and drug paraphernalia.

The methylamphetamine has an estimated potential street value of approximately $36.000.

Following enquiries, about 4.30pm yesterday (Tuesday 15 March 2022), officers attended a motel on Whylandra Street, Dubbo, to speak with a man and woman.

Upon arrival the man attempted to flee the location on foot and was arrested a short time later. The woman was also arrested. Both were taken to Dubbo Police Station.

The 38-year-old man was charged with two counts of supply prohibited drug, deal with property proceeds of crime and owner/occupier knowingly allow use as drug premises.

He was refused bail to appear at Dubbo Local Court today (Wednesday 16 March 2022).

The 23-year-old woman was charged with owner/occupier knowingly allow use as drug premises and possess prohibited drug.

She was given conditional bail to appear at Dubbo Local Court on Wednesday 27 April 2022.
